Those who travel frequently will appreciate the well-equipped ticket office, open Monday to Saturday from 06:10 to 22:40, and on Sunday from 09:05 to 18:25. Ticket machines are readily available, and you can conveniently collect tickets bought online from these machines.
The station has accessible ticket machines and includes an induction loop, ensuring ease of use for travelers who may have hearing impairments. While there is no smartcard issuance, validators are present for existing smartcard users.
Safety at Irvine station is prioritized with CCTV surveillance across the station premises. However, it’s important to note that there is no luggage storage available.
Irvine is designated as a Category B station, offering step-free access to various parts and facilities, albeit with some care needed due to the variable stepping distance between trains and platforms. With six designated Blue Badge parking bays, travelers with mobility needs are catered for, though the station lacks accessible taxis and an impaired mobility set-down point.
Fortunately, there are accessible spaces in the car park, and a ramp is provided for train access. The station supports travelers wanting an escort or assistance with staff help points available Monday to Saturday and on Sundays.
Irvine is well-connected and offers several transport links for continued travel. If a rail replacement service is required, buses conveniently pick up and drop off right outside the station on New Street. Further details about transportation can be found using systems such as ///what3words.
The bus network provides robust service, and details can be accessed through Traveline Scotland or by calling their 24-hour helpline. For travelers interested in taxi services, TrainTaxi is a useful resource.

While Rhoose Cardiff International Airport station might not boast a grand ticket office, it compensates with ticket machines available for quick and easy ticket collection. These machines are user-friendly and accessible, ensuring everyone can retrieve tickets conveniently. Even though there are no 1st Class Lounges or waiting rooms, you will find seating areas to rest while waiting for your train.
Additionally, the station features step-free access and smartcard validators, making it easier for travelers with mobility challenges. Although there is no luggage storage or refreshment facility available on-site, the presence of information screens displaying arrivals and departures ensures you stay informed about your travel schedule.
Accessibility has been well-considered at Rhoose Cardiff International Airport station. With step-free access to both major platforms and ramps for train access, getting around the station is relatively straightforward. For those requiring assistance, help points are available, and you can also request more detailed assistance bookings through the Passenger Assist service. Although there are no accessible toilets or waiting room facilities, the station maintains a CCTV system for added security.
The station is well connected to various transport links, including local bus services and dedicated rail replacement bus stops on Station Road. For those catching a flight, there is a consistent bus service directly connecting the station with Cardiff International Airport during train service hours—facilitating an easy transit for air travelers.
